#6ddbf9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6ddbf9 is composed of 42.7% red, 85.9%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.2% cyan, 12%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 192.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 70.2%. #6ddbf9 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#00b7f3.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#6ddbf9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6ddbf9 has RGB values of R:109, G:219,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 7199737.

Hex triplet 6ddbf9 #6ddbf9
RGB Decimal 109, 219, 249 rgb(109,219,249)
RGB Percent 42.7, 85.9, 97.6 rgb(42.7%,85.9%,97.6%)
CMYK 56, 12, 0, 2
HSL 192.9°, 92.1, 70.2 hsl(192.9,92.1%,70.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 192.9°, 56.2, 97.6
Web Safe 66ccff #66ccff
CIE-LAB 82.244, -23.279, -24.222
XYZ 48.733, 60.75, 98.775
xyY 0.234, 0.292, 60.75
CIE-LCH 82.244, 33.595, 226.137
CIE-LUV 82.244, -45.632, -35.424
Hunter-Lab 77.942, -24.795, -20.577
Binary 01101101, 11011011, 11111001

Shades and Tints of #6ddbf9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000405 is the darkest color, while #f1f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ddbf9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adb6b9 is the less saturated color, while #67deff is the most saturated one.
